ما كلُّ ما يتمنى المرءُ يدركه *** تجري الرياحُ بما لا تشتهي السفنُ
Not everything that a person wishes for, does he attain
The winds only blow in ways that ships do not desire

Anas ibn Maalik reported that Rasoolullah
said:
“All of Aadam’s descendants habitually err, but the best of them are the habitually repentant.”
(Tirmidhi, Ibn Maajah, ad-Daarimee, Ahmad)
Rasoolullah
said:
‘The one who repents from sin is like the one who never sinned.’
(Ibn Maja 3240)

كيف يُشرقُ قَلْبٌ صُوَرُ الأكوانِ مُنْطَبِعَةٌ في مرآته ؟ أمْ كيف يرحلُ إلى الله وهو مكَبَّلٌ بشَهواته ؟ أم كيف يطمع أن يدخل حضرةَ الله وهو لم يتطهَّر من جَنَابَةِ غَفَلاتِهِ ؟ أم كيف يرجو أن يفهم دقائقَ
الأسرارِ وهو لم يَتُبْ من هَفَواتِهِ ؟
“How can a heart be illumined when the forms of created things are imprinted in its mirror? Or how can it travel to God when it is tied down by its vain desires? Or how can it be avid to enter the Divine Presence when it hasn’t purified itself from the impurity of its heedlessness? Or how can it hope to understand subtle secrets when it hasn’t repented from its errors?”
- Ibn Atallah al Iskandari

Deeds without sincerity are like a traveler who carries in his water-jug dirt. The carrying of it burdens him and it brings no benefit.
[Ibn al Qayyim]
